From 46cb4f2bf0716d74e6182924d6f1382e283bf30b Mon Sep 17 00:00:00 2001 From: Flora Cui Date: Tue, 30 Jun 2026 13:31:31 +0800 Subject: [PATCH] fix(topology): guard division-by-zero in system properties path Follow-up to the earlier topology zero-guard work; keep behavior unchanged for valid non-zero device info while preventing undefined behavior on zeros. Link: https://github.com/ROCm/librocdxg/pull/8 Co-authored-by: hammmmy Signed-off-by: Flora Cui --- src/topology.cpp | 28 ++++++++++++++++++++++++---- 1 file changed, 24 insertions(+), 4 deletions(-) diff --git a/src/topology.cpp b/src/topology.cpp index b6533c2..0dd0109 100644 --- a/src/topology.cpp +++ b/src/topology.cpp @@ -538,15 +538,35 @@ static HSAKMT_STATUS topology_sysfs_get_node_props(uint32_t node_id, props.CComputeIdLo = 0; props.FComputeIdLo = 0; props.Capability.ui32.ASICRevision = device->AsicRevision(); - props.Capability.ui32.WatchPointsTotalBits = - std::log2(device->WatchPointsNum()); - props.MaxWavesPerSIMD = device->WavePerCu() / device->SimdPerCu(); + uint32_t watch_points_num = device->WatchPointsNum(); + if (watch_points_num == 0) { + pr_warn( + "WatchPointsNum is 0 for node %u, forcing WatchPointsTotalBits to 0\n", + node_id); + props.Capability.ui32.WatchPointsTotalBits = 0; + } else { + props.Capability.ui32.WatchPointsTotalBits = std::log2(watch_points_num); + } + uint32_t simd_per_cu = device->SimdPerCu(); + if (simd_per_cu == 0) { + pr_warn("SimdPerCu is 0 for node %u, forcing MaxWavesPerSIMD to 0\n", + node_id); + props.MaxWavesPerSIMD = 0; + } else { + props.MaxWavesPerSIMD = device->WavePerCu() / simd_per_cu; + } props.LDSSizeInKB = device->LdsSize() / 1024; props.GDSSizeInKB = 0; props.WaveFrontSize = device->WavefrontSize(); props.NumShaderBanks = device->NumShaderEngine(); props.NumArrays = device->ShaderArrayPerShaderEngine(); - props.NumCUPerArray = device->ComputeUnitCount() / props.NumArrays; + if (props.NumArrays == 0) { + pr_warn("NumArrays is 0 for node %u, forcing NumCUPerArray to 0\n", + node_id); + props.NumCUPerArray = 0; + } else { + props.NumCUPerArray = device->ComputeUnitCount() / props.NumArrays; + } props.NumSIMDPerCU = device->SimdPerCu(); props.MaxSlotsScratchCU = device->MaxScratchSlotsPerCu(); props.VendorId = 0x1002;
